Oncidium leucochilum

Object Details

Description

This large orchid is notable for its fine, thin roots. It is named for the notable, white lip of its flower.

Bloom Time (Northern Hemisphere)

Year round; peaks from April to July

Provenance

From a cultivated plant not of known wild origin

Accession Number

2009-1220A

Restrictions & Rights

CC0

Life Form

Epiphytic

Bloom Characteristics

Inflorescence can be nearly 10 feet (3 meters) long with a few to many waxy, long-lasting, green and brown flowers with a white lip that has a hint of pink. Flowers are 1.2" (3 cm) across.

Fragrance

Spicy

Range

SE Mexico to Honduras

Habitat

Dry or humid forests; 0-6560ft (0-2000m)
